| Bioactivity | GABAA receptor agent 1 is a high affinity ligand for GABAA receptor, with potent anticonvulsant activity[1]. | ||||||||||||
| In Vivo | GABAA receptor agent 1 (30 mg/kg; intraperitoneal) inhibits the maximum electroshock (MES) and pentylenetetrazole (PTZ)-induced convulsions in swiss albino rats[1]. | ||||||||||||
